最新版精选ORCLE认证考试题库288题含答案Word格式文档下载.docx
- 文档编号:21405868
- 上传时间:2023-01-30
- 格式:DOCX
- 页数:45
- 大小:41.15KB
最新版精选ORCLE认证考试题库288题含答案Word格式文档下载.docx
《最新版精选ORCLE认证考试题库288题含答案Word格式文档下载.docx》由会员分享,可在线阅读,更多相关《最新版精选ORCLE认证考试题库288题含答案Word格式文档下载.docx(45页珍藏版)》请在冰豆网上搜索。
11.UNDO_MANAGEMENT参数用于指定UNDO管理模式,其取值可以为(1个字)或(1个字)。
设置为(1个字)时,表示使用撤销表空间管理回退数据;
设置为(1个字)时,表示使用回滚段管理回退数据。
12.ROWID实际上保存的是纪录的(4个字),因此通过ROWID来访问纪录可以获得最快的访问速度。
13.RMAN是通过(4个字)进程来完成备份操作的。
14.PL/SQL程序块主要包含3个主要部分:
声明部分、可执行部分和(4个字)部分。
15.PCTTHRESHOLD指定一个数据块的百份比,当一行中的数据占用空间大于这个百分比时,该行将被分隔到两个位置存储:
(2个字)列被存储在基本索引段中,所有其他列被存储在(3个字)中。
16.___函数返回某个字符的ASCH值,______函数返回某个ASCII值对应的字符。
17.事务的ACID的特性包括、一致性、和永久性。
18.查看下面的程序块,DBMS_OUTPUT将显示什么结果?
(1个字).
DECLARE
VAR_aCHAR
(1):
’N’;
Var_aCHAR
(2);
Var_a:
’Y’;
END;
DBMS_OUTPUT.PUT_LINE(VAR_A);
19.如果某个数据库的LGWR进程经常会因为检查点未完成而进入等待状态,则DBA应当采取(9个字)措施来解决该问题。
20.在下面有关ANY运算符的描述中,哪一项是正确的()
A.<
any表示小于最小值
B.<
any表示小于最大值
C.>
any表示小于最大值都不对
答案:
B
21.使用SQL*Plus的(1个字)命令可以将文件检索到缓冲区,并且不执行。
22.使用RMAN进行目标数据库的备份时,可以使用(2个字)命令。
(1个字)命令用于数据文件备份,可以将指定的数据库文件备份到磁盘或磁带。
(1个字)命令是数据的备份,可以复制一个或多个表空间,以及整个数据库中的数据。
23.使用(1个字)命令可以显示表的结构信息
24.如果用户想要对对象类型的实例进行比较排序,则需要使用(5个字)。
它最重要的一个特点是:
当在WHERE或ORDERBY等比较关系子句中使用对象时会被间接地使用。
25.如果用户想要对对象类型的实例进行比较排序,则需要使用(5个字)。
26.当设置了多个列的显示属性后,如果清除设置的显示属性,可以使用命令(5个字),而当要清除某列具体的显示属性时,需要使用命令(5个字)
27.如果需要向表中插入一批已经存在的数据,可以在INSERT语句中使用___。
28.Oracle中的临时表可以分成事务级临时表和会话级临时表,创建事务级别的临时表,需要使用()子句;
创建一个会话级别的临时表,则需使用()子句。
29.如果表中某列的基数比较低,则应该在该列上创建(两个字)索引
30.如果表中某列的基数比较低,则应该在该列上创建(2个字)索引。
31.启用复合控制文件后,由于多个控制文件互为镜像,内容总是(6个字)。
这样在装载Oracle数据库时,系统会读取并打开(1个字)参数所对应的所有控制文件。
32.连接到数据库的最低系统预定义角色是(7个字)
33.可以用SETCONSTRAINTconstraint_nameDEFERRED语句,启用某个约束的,而使用SETCONSTRAINTALLDEFERRED语句可以设置事务中所有约束的;
语句SETCONSTRAINTALLIMMEDIATE可以设置约束的应用。
34.关闭数据库的几种方式:
正常关闭、(4个字)、终止关闭、(4个字)。
35.根据约束的作用域,约束可以分为(4个字)和列级约束两种。
(4个字)是字段定义的一部分,只能应用在一个列上;
而(4个字)的定义独立于列的定义,它可以应用于一个表中的多个列。
36.如果需要在SELECT子句中包括一个表的所有列,可使用符号(1个字)。
37.如果循环在某种条件下可能不需要执行,则可以使用哪一种循环?
A.FOR循环
B.WHILE循环
C.在循环的最后以上位置都可以
38.(5个字)数据类型与(3个字)的类型都用于存储字符串。
如果定义了(3个字)类型的字段,并且向其赋值时,字符串的长度小于定义的长度,则使用空格填充;
而VARCHAR2类型的字段用于存储变长的字符串,即如果向该列赋的字符长度小于定义时的长度,该列的字符长度只会是实际字符数据的长度,系统不会使用空格填充。
39.什么情况可以向视图中添加数据?
A.包含ROWNUM伪列
B.基础表中包含NOTNULL约束,但是没有被包含在视图中
C.视图中的列是由表答式生成的除了以上这些情况
D
40.隐含游标和外部游标的区别是什么?
A.隐含游标是用来控制返回多个记录的查询的语句
B.外部游标是为了在PL/SQL中使用DML语句和PL/SQLSELECT语句
C.隐含游标OPEN,FETCH,CLOSE语句控制外部游标仅仅查询返回多个记录的查询
41.哪一个结果需要用组函数实现
A.计算PRODUCT表中COST列值的总数
B.将字符串'
JANUARY28,2000'
转换为日期
C.显示PRODUCT表中DESCRIPTION列中所有小写的值用'
DDMONYYYY'
格式显示日期数据
A
42.有效的列名是?
A.number
B.1996_year
C.your-namecatch_#5
43.如果刚刚通过一个PL/SQL程序修改了一些程序单元,现需要将它们重新编译。
则以下正确的语句是?
A.不能使用PL/SQL程序重新编译程序单元
B.可以使用DBMS_DDL.REOMPILE包过程来重新编译程序单元
C.可以使用DBMS_ALTER.COMPILE包过程来重新编译程序单元可以使用DBMS_DDL.ALTER_COMPILE包过程来重新编译程序单元
44."
要创建一个在块中能多次使用的游标,每次打开时选择不同的活动集,则这种游标的类型
应是?
"
A.FOR循环游标
B.一个multipleselection游标
C.维每个活动集都创建一个游标具有参数的游标
45.在创建需要存储顾客表中的所有列值的记录变量时,将使用什么?
A.%TYPR
B.%ROWTYPE
C.列列表%ROWCOUNT
46.Oracle数据库中发出一个查询。
下列哪个选项不能查询对用户定义静态表达式执行数学运算时的查询组件?
A.列子句
B.表子句
C.DUAL表where子句
47.你要从表中删除了1700行,要保存数据库中的改变,用下列哪个语句?
A.savepoint
B.commit
C.rollbacksettransaction
48."
你要在一个事务的SQL*Plus会话中改变一些数据。
下列哪个选项通常不表示事务结
束?
A.发出update语句
B.发出commit语句
C.发出rollback语句结束会话
49.有关多列子查询的正确描述是?
A.成对的比较产生交叉的结果。
B.非成对的比较产生交叉的结果。
C.在成对的子查询中,从子查询中返回的值与外部查询中的值单个地进行比较。
在非成对的子查询中,从子查询中返回的值与外部查询中的值成组地进行比较。
50.如果刚刚通过一个PL/SQL程序修改了一些程序单元,现需要将它们重新编译。
51.只能存储一个值的变量是哪些变量?
()
A.游标
B.标量变量
C.游标变量记录变量
52.只能存储一个值的变量是哪些变量?
53.6、过程、函数或包由PL/SQL代码构成,存放在数据库中,执行一些编程工作。
54.当控制外部游标时,哪个语句执行查询并且获取结果集?
A.FETCH
B.OPEN
C.CLOSECURSOR
55.以下哪个选项对高速数据缓存中的脏数据影响最大?
A.LGWR
B.SMON
C.ARCHSERVER
56.Oracle数据库提供对表或索引的分区方法有5种:
范围分区,(4个字),列表分区,(8个字)和(8个字)。
57.Oracle数据库提供对表或索引的分区方法有5种:
58.使用GRANT命令可以将系统权限授予谁?
A.用户
B.角色
C.PUBLIC公共工作组以上都可以
一.判断题
59.为表定义的约束默认情况下在什么时候会操作进行检查?
A.在SQL语句的解析过程中进行约束检查
B.在SQL语句的执行过程中进行约束检查
C.在SQL语句的执行完毕后中进行约束检查在事务提交时进行约束检查
C
60.如果需要了解一个触发器的建立时间,需要查询以下哪个数据字典用户视图?
A.DBA_TABLES
B.DBA_OBJECTS
C.USE_TABLESUSE_OBJECTS
61.在制定重做日志的配置时,应当使用以下哪个策略?
A.在相同的磁盘上存储重做日志文件以减少I/O争用
B.只在夜间运行LGWR
C.在不同的磁盘上保存重做日志文件以减少I/O争用只在夜间运行DBW0
62.下列哪个不是存储PL/SQL程序单元?
A.过程
B.应用程序触发器
C.包数据库触发器
63.在默认情况下,检查点的发生频率至少与下列哪个事件的发生次数一致?
A.重做日志切换
B.执行UPDATE语句
C.执行INSERTSMON合并表空间中的碎片
64.视图是否可以更新,这取决于定义视图的(1个字)语句,通常情况下,该语句越复杂,创建的视图可以更新的可能性也就(2个字)。
65.使用下列哪一种工具能够对OMS进行配置?
A.DBCA
B.SQL*Plus
C.EMCAOMS控制台
66.在Oracle安装成功后,下列哪个帐户需要解锁后才能使用?
A.SYS帐户
B.SYSTEM帐户
C.ORDSYSSCOTT帐户
67.如果Oracle的一些组件需要删除,这时必须利用下列哪个工具对其卸载。
A.OracleDatabaseConfigurationAssistant
B.OracleEnterpriseManager
C.OracleUniversalInstallerEnterpriseManagerConfigurationAssistant
68.DBA对Oracle数据库逻辑存储结构的管理不包括下列哪些选项?
A.数据块
B.区
C.段数据库文件
69.你要在Oracle中使用日期信息的格式掩码。
下列哪种情形不适合这个格式掩码?
A.to_date()
B.to_char()
C.altersessionsetnls_date_formatto_number()
70.你要在Oracle中定义SQL查询。
下列哪个数据库对象不能直接从select语句中引用?
A.表
B.序列
C.索引视图
71.你要操纵Oracle数据,下列哪个不是SQL命令?
A.select*fromdual;
B.setdefine
C.updateempsetename=6543whereename=‘SMITHERS’;
createtableemployees(empidvarchar2(10)primarykey);
72."
使用DBCA(DatabaseConfigurationAssistant)中包含数据文件的数据库模板创建数据
库时,DBA不能修改的内容是?
A.数据库名称
B.添加新的表空间
C.控制文件初始化参数
73.执行COMMIT操作时,后台进程会在(6个字)上执行操作。
74.序列是一系列连续的整数,两个连续的整数间隔为1。
75.B树索引可以是(3个字)或者不唯一的,唯一的的B树索引可以保证索引列上不会有重复的值。
76.在PL/SQL中,如果SELECT语句没有返回列,则会引发Oracle错误,并引发__(3个单词)__异常。
77.使用显示游标主要有4个步骤:
声明游标、_(4个字)__、检索数据、_(4个字)__
78.使用SQL*Loader导入数据时,必须编辑(5个字)和数据文件(.DAT)。
79.假设一个程序包,其包含了两个重载的函数max。
写出下面程序调用max函数后的运行结果。
程序包主体:
CreateorreplacepackagebodytestisFunctionmax(xinnumber,yinnumber)returnnumberisresultnumber;
BeginIfx>
ythenResult:
=x;
ElseResult:
=y;
运行结果()
80.Oracle数据库系统的物理存储结构主要由3类文件组成,分别为数据文件、(4个字)、控制文件。
81.子查询语句必须使用________括起来,否则无法判断子查询语句的开始和结束。
在子查询语句中,不能使用____子句。
82.ROWID实际上保存的是记录的(4个字),因此通过ROWID来访问记录可以获得最快访问速度。
83.在众多的事务控制语句中,用来撤消事务的操作的语句为,用于持久化事务对数据库操作的语句是。
84.在用户连接数据库后,可以查询数据字典()了解用户所具有的系统权限。
(14字)
85.在用户连接到数据库后,可以查询数据字典视图(),了解用户所具有的系统权限。
86.在需要滤除查询结果中重复的行时,必须使用关键字(8个字);
在需要返回查询结果中的所有行时,可以使用关键字(3个字)。
87.在下面程序的空白出填写适当的代码,使得调用该过程可以统计某产地的商品数量和总价。
Createorreplaceprocedureproc_demo(
Merch_placeinvarchar2,
Price_sum(填空)number,
Merch_count(填空)number
)is
Begin
Selectsun(单价),count(*)into
Price_sum,Merch_countfrom商品信息where产地=(填空);
Exception
Whernno_data_foundthen
Dbms_output.put_line(‘所需数据不存在!
’);
Whenothersthen
Dbms_output.put_line(‘发生其他错误!
’);
Endproc_demo;
88.如果一个表需要经常查询,就可以多建一些索引;
如果查询次数不多,则不必要建立很多索引。
89.使用显示游标主要有4个步骤:
声明游标、(4个字)、检索数据、(4个字)。
90.PL/SQL程序块主要包含3个主要部分:
声明部分、可执行部分和_(4个字)_部分。
91.使用()命令可以将缓冲区中的SQL命令保存到一个文件中,并且可以使用()命令运行该文件。
92.Select、update、drop或insert是SQL数据操纵语言(DML)中的命令。
93.PL/SQL是一种过程语言,它改善了应用程序的可迁移性,在Oracle运行的任何平台上都可以处理它。
94.在下面程序的空白处填写一定的代码,使该函数可以获取指定编号的商品价格。
Createorreplacefunctionget_price(P_IDvarchar2)(P_IDvarchar2)_v_pricenumber;
BeginSelect单价?
?
from商品信息where商品编号=?
Returnv_price:
ExceptionWhenno_date_foundthendbms_output.put_line(‘查找的商品不存在!
Whertoo_many_rowsthenDbms_output.put_line(‘程序运行错误!
请使用游标’);
WhenothersthenDbms_output.put_line(‘发生其他错误!
’)Endget_price;
95.在下面程序的空白出填写适当的代码,使得调用该过程可以统计某产地的商品数量和总价。
Createorreplaceprocedureproc_demo(Merch_placeinvarchar2,Price_sumoutnumberMerch_countoutnumber)isBeginSelectsun(单价),count(*)intoPrice_sum,Merch_countfrom商品信息where产地=()
96.在创建本地化管理临时表空间时,不得指定盘区的管理方式为()临时表空间的盘区管理统一使用()方式
97.在创建UNDO表空间时,所使用的表空间管理方式为(7个字),并且盘区的管理方式只允许使用()方式
98.oracle中临时表可以分为事务级临时表和会话级临时表,创建事务级临时表,需要使用(4个字)子句;
创建一个会话级临时表,则需要使用(4个字)子句。
99.在Oracle的逻辑存储结构中,根据存储数据类型,可以将段分为(3个字)、索引段、(3个字)、LOB段和(3个字)。
100.只读状态的表空间不能创建、修改和删除对象。
101.如果主键约束由一列组成时,该主键约束被称为_(4个字)__;
如果主键约束由两个或两个以上的列组成时,则该主键约束被称为(4个字)
102.如果要获知索引的使用情况,可以通过查询(5个字)视图;
而要获知索引的当前状态,可以查询(2个字)视图。
103.如果要获取数据库中创建的配置文件的信息,可以通过查询数据字典视图____
104.当设置了多个列的显示属性后,如果清除设置的显示属性,可以使用命令(5个字),而当要清除某列具体的显示属性时,需要使用命令(5个字)
105.创建一个UPDATE语句来修改ARTISTS表中的数据,并且把每一行的T_ID值都改成15,应该使用的SQL语句是()
106.表空间管理类型可以分为(7个字)、(8个字)
107.SQL*Plus中的HELP命令可以向用户提供的帮助信息包括(4个字),命令作用描述的文件,命令的缩写形式,(15个字)。
108.在ORACLE的早期版本中,对撤销信息的管理采用(3个字)从ORACLE9I后采用(9个字)方式管理撤销信息
109.在B树索引中,通过在索引中保存排过序的(4个字)与相对应记录的(5个字)来实现快速查找。
110.执行ALTERTABLESPACE…RENAMEDATAFILE语句必须使数据库处于MOUNT模式。
111.在SELECT、UPDATE或DELETE语句中嵌套了一个或多个SELECT语句时,被嵌套的SELECT语句被称为____。
112.在RMAN中,可以使用(9个字)命令对预定义的配置进行修改。
113.在PL/SQL中,如果SELECT语句没有返回列,则会引发Oracle错误,并引发(13个字)异常。
114.在PL/SQL中,如果SELECT语句没有返回列,则会引发Oracle错误,并引发(13个字)异常。
115.在ORACLE系统中,为了实现对表,视图和索引等数据库对象进行了管理,ORACLE采用(2个字)实现。
116.在STORAGE子句中可以设置6个存储参数。
其中,INITIAL指定为表中的数据分配的第一个盘区大小;
(1个字)指定为存储表中的数据分配的第二个盘区大小;
(1个字)指定从第二个盘区之后,每个盘区相对于上一个盘区的增长百分比;
MAXEXTENTS指定允许为表中的数据所分配的最小盘区数目;
(1个字)指定允许为表中的数据所分配的最大盘区数目。
117.在ORACAL数据库中将权限分为两类,即()和()、()是指在系统级控制数据库的存取和使用机制,(对象权限)是指在模式对象上控制数据库的存取和使用的机制。
(分别4字)。
118.在不为视图指定列名的情况下,视图列的名称将使用
119.在
下面程序的空白出填写适当的代码,使得调用该过程可以统计某产地的商品数量和总价。
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 最新版 精选 ORCLE 认证 考试 题库 288 答案